Overview
Zhoubai Hydroelectric is a 24 MW hydroelectric power plant located in China. It is operational and contributes to the region's renewable energy capacity.

Zhoubai Hydroelectric is located in China, at coordinates 29.300000 N, 108.490000 E.
Zhoubai Hydroelectric has a capacity of 24 megawatts (MW).
